Temporary-use Lockers By Application
Shopping malls have become one of the most prominent locations for the installation of temporary-use lockers, driven by the increasing number of shoppers and the need for secure storage during shopping trips. With the growing variety of stores and entertainment options, many consumers prefer to store their bags, coats, or shopping items while enjoying the mall's offerings. These lockers provide a sense of security, ensuring that their items are safe while they shop or visit restaurants, cinemas, or other attractions within the mall. This growing need for convenience and safety in busy commercial spaces has led to the widespread installation of lockers, which are typically placed in high-traffic areas such as near entrances, food courts, or near entertainment zones. In addition, malls are constantly seeking to enhance customer experience and differentiate themselves in a competitive market. By offering temporary-use lockers, malls are providing a valuable service that attracts customers and keeps them coming back. This added feature is an appealing factor for both consumers and retail businesses, as it enhances the overall shopping experience and ensures that customers can move freely without worrying about their belongings. With the expansion of shopping mall infrastructures and rising disposable income, the market for temporary-use lockers in shopping malls is expected to continue growing in the coming years.

Apart from shopping malls, supermarkets, and cinemas, temporary-use lockers are also being deployed in various other settings, including airports, tourist attractions, and gyms. These lockers are becoming essential in places where people need temporary storage solutions while they engage in activities or transit. In airports, for example, temporary-use lockers allow passengers to store their luggage or personal belongings while they explore the area or wait for their flights. Similarly, at tourist attractions, visitors can use lockers to store their items securely as they enjoy the experience without the burden of carrying extra bags. The versatility of temporary-use lockers is also expanding into non-traditional settings such as offices, hospitals, and educational institutions, where they are used to provide short-term storage for documents, belongings, or personal items. As urbanization increases and public spaces become more crowded, the demand for lockers in various public and commercial spaces is expected to rise. This broader range of applications is helping to fuel the growth of the temporary-use lockers market and diversify the potential opportunities in the market.

One of the key trends in the temporary-use lockers market is the integration of advanced technology, such as smart lockers, into public spaces. These lockers often feature digital interfaces, mobile app integration, and even facial recognition systems to provide more secure, seamless, and contactless experiences for customers. The rise of the Internet of Things (IoT) has enabled the development of lockers that can be monitored remotely, allowing businesses to manage locker availability, usage data, and maintenance needs more effectively. This technological evolution is driving increased consumer adoption and providing businesses with more efficient solutions for managing locker systems.
